Mark this one down as a big time loss for the Nebraska Cornhuskers. In-state player Trevor Robinson from Elkhorn has committed to Notre Dame over Nebraska and Michigan. I know there are alot of Husker fans that are going crazy right now. They are all thinking how can you let a great player from the state of Nebraska goto Notre Dame? Well you can’t fault the kid for making the decision. It is where Trevor wanted to continue his education and play football. No harm in that.
Trevor said that it was the relationships with the coaching staff at Notre Dame that made him feel comfortable.  I wonder what would have happened if Callahan was still coaching at Nebraska.  Time for Nebraska to move along, and hopefully find a great offensive linemen recruit!Â
Nebraska offensive linemen recruit Trevor Robinson from Elkhorn has informed the Nebraska coaching staff that he is going to be taking a look at Michigan and Notre Dame once again. There were rumors going around on a few message board a few days ago talking about this but most Husker fans thought they were just rumors that Notre Dame fans were starting up.
Lets hope that Trevor sticks to his pledge with the Huskers and that Dan Hoch, Bryce Givins, and Blaine Gabbert talk to him and see what he is thinking. Gabbert has been a bigtime help in recruiting other prospects to Nebraska so hopefully he can help keep Trevor with the Big Red.
